    Funder: Fulbright Scholar Program

    Due Dates: September 15, 2026: Full application deadline | September 15, 2026: Recommender letters deadline | September 25, 2026: Host invitation letter deadline

    Funding Amounts: Monthly stipend of €3,500–€5,000 (approx. $4,100–$5,900 USD) for 3–10 months, plus travel and residence permit allowances, and free housing for scholar and family.

    Summary: Enables U.S. scholars to teach and collaborate at Haaga-Helia University of Applied Sciences in Finland, focusing on practical education and engagement with industry and research projects.

    Key Information: Letter of invitation from Haaga-Helia is required and must be uploaded by September 25, 2026.


    Description

    This award supports U.S. scholars to join the lecturer team at Haaga-Helia University of Applied Sciences in Finland, primarily for teaching undergraduate and graduate courses. Scholars are expected to participate in a collaborative, team-teaching environment, contribute to curriculum development, and may engage in research and development (R&D) projects in cooperation with Haaga-Helia faculty. The university emphasizes practical, labor market-oriented education in close cooperation with business and service sectors, preparing students for professional careers.

    While the award is open to all of Haaga-Helia’s competence areas, there is special interest in scholars whose expertise aligns with:

    • Engaging vocational pedagogy
    • Sales development and digitalization
    • Service business development and design
    • Entrepreneurship and business development

    Scholars are encouraged to participate in R&D activities, such as joint publications or project planning, but the grant cannot be used to advance one's own independent research.
